When was GREEN CONTROL SYSTEMS LIMITED founded?
GREEN CONTROL SYSTEMS LIMITED was officially incorporated on 23 November 1994 and is registered under company number 02993805. Incorporation establishes the company as a legal entity registered at Companies House, allowing it to trade, enter contracts, and operate under UK company law.
What type of company is GREEN CONTROL SYSTEMS LIMITED?
Private Limited Company. This classification indicates the legal structure of the company, which determines the way it is governed, its liability, and regulatory obligations. A private limited company (Ltd) limits the personal liability of its shareholders.
What is the current status of GREEN CONTROL SYSTEMS LIMITED?
GREEN CONTROL SYSTEMS LIMITED's current status is Active. The company status indicates whether it is actively trading, dormant, or has been dissolved. Maintaining an active status is essential for legally conducting business, filing accounts, and maintaining credibility with partners and lenders.
What does GREEN CONTROL SYSTEMS LIMITED do?
GREEN CONTROL SYSTEMS LIMITED operates in the following sector: 96090 - Other service activities n.e.c.. This provides insight into the company's primary business activity and industry focus.
What is GREEN CONTROL SYSTEMS LIMITED's registered address?
The registered office address of GREEN CONTROL SYSTEMS LIMITED is BEECHEY HOUSE, 87 CHURCH STREET, CROWTHORNE, BERKSHIRE, RG45 7AW. This is the official address filed with Companies House for legal and statutory correspondence.
Is GREEN CONTROL SYSTEMS LIMITED financially stable?
The most recent accounts for GREEN CONTROL SYSTEMS LIMITED were made up to 30 June 2025, filed as MICRO ENTITY. Next accounts are due by 31 March 2027.
Does GREEN CONTROL SYSTEMS LIMITED have any charges or mortgages?
GREEN CONTROL SYSTEMS LIMITED has 1 registered charge, of which 1 is outstanding, 0 satisfied, and 0 part satisfied. Charges are typically registered when a company uses its assets as security for borrowing.
